(Purpose) This paper aims to analyze the socio-economic situations in the cities and counties in Chungbuk province in Korea since the Corona pandemic was spread out across Korea. following and to put forward the new public service delivery system corresponding to the changing environment for public service delivery. It has been more than a year now since the worldwide Corona pandemic began, and it is continuing to have a huge impact on people’s lives. A new method of providing administrative services is needed for the future, and in this study this is discussed taking as an example the changes in people’s daily lives that have been affecting local government in Korea since the pandemic began in January 2020. (Design/methodology/approach) The target area for this study is Chungbuk, which is located in the central part of Korea. The study derives life-changes that are likely to take place in the Chungbuk region following the Corona pandemic into several major topics. It identifies the nature of these life-changes in important regions of Chungbuk, as a prelude to proposing a new method for providing administrative services when the Corona era is over. (Findings) As a result of analysis using the text-mining method, changes in living conditions in the Chungbuk region following Corona were all derived from five main topics. Characteristic changes relating to modifications in administrative services resulting from the pandemic were also derived in important regions of North Chungcheong Province. (Research implications or Originality) This paper implies that when the pandemic is over, administrative service provision in local government should standardize all business processes as electronic civil complaint documents, and should move in the direction of minimizing overlapping and additional writing. In addition, regulations relating to the protection of personal information should be continuously revised.
